当前位置:首页 > jquery

jquery添加id

2026-03-16 17:17:09jquery

使用 jQuery 添加 ID 的方法

方法一:使用 .attr() 方法

可以通过 jQuery 的 .attr() 方法动态为元素添加 ID。

$("#targetElement").attr("id", "newId");

如果元素原先没有 ID,该方法会新增 ID;如果已有 ID,则会覆盖原有值。

jquery添加id

方法二:使用 .prop() 方法

.prop() 也可用于设置元素的 ID 属性,但更推荐用于布尔属性(如 checkeddisabled)。

jquery添加id

$("#targetElement").prop("id", "newId");

方法三:直接通过 JavaScript 原生方法

如果已经通过 jQuery 获取元素,可以转换为原生 DOM 对象后修改 ID。

$("#targetElement")[0].id = "newId"; // 使用索引 [0] 获取原生 DOM

$("#targetElement").get(0).id = "newId"; // 使用 .get(0) 获取原生 DOM

注意事项

  • 确保 newId 符合 HTML ID 命名规则(不能以数字开头,避免特殊字符)。
  • 修改 ID 后,原先的 jQuery 选择器可能失效,需重新获取元素。

标签: jqueryid
分享给朋友:

相关文章

jquery版本

jquery版本

jQuery 的版本历史及当前状态如下: 当前稳定版本 jQuery 的最新稳定版本是 3.6.4(发布于 2023 年 3 月),支持现代浏览器并修复了部分安全问题。 主要版本分支…

jquery 动画

jquery 动画

jQuery 动画基础 jQuery 提供了一系列动画方法,用于实现元素的动态效果,如淡入淡出、滑动、自定义动画等。 常用动画方法 fadeIn() / fadeOut(): 元素的淡入和…

jquery 列表

jquery 列表

jQuery 列表操作 jQuery 提供了多种方法来操作 HTML 列表(如 <ul> 或 <ol>)。以下是一些常见的操作方式: 动态添加列表项 使用 append()…

jquery框架

jquery框架

jQuery框架简介 jQuery是一个快速、简洁的JavaScript库,简化了HTML文档遍历、事件处理、动画设计和Ajax交互。其核心特点是“写得更少,做得更多”,通过封装常见任务,降低跨浏览器…

jquery 宽度

jquery 宽度

jQuery 获取和设置元素宽度的方法 获取元素宽度 使用 .width() 方法可以获取匹配元素集合中第一个元素的宽度(不包含内边距、边框和外边距)。该方法返回一个数值,单位为像素。 var wi…

轮播图jquery

轮播图jquery

轮播图jquery实现方法 使用jQuery实现轮播图可以通过多种方式完成,以下是几种常见的实现方法。 基础轮播图实现 HTML结构: <div class="slider">…